Bryan, Texas - Facing impossible conditions due to heavy rains in the area, the Pacific golf team ended their 2013-14 regular season with a 321 in round three and a 12th place finish at the Aggie Invitational on Sunday, April 6. The Tigers finished the tournament at +84 as all 12 teams in the tournament struggled with the playing conditions as no team finished the tournament under-par. LSU and Texas A&M split the tournament title as the two teams completed play at 35-over par for the two round tournament.
Individually, the Tigers stuggled with the wet course as no Pacific golfer topped 80 on the final day of play. Junior Byron Meth ended with Pacific's best score as he tallied a three-round total of +11 to finish in a tie for 21st overall.
Pacific's next competition is the West Coast Conference Championships as the Tigers compete in their new conference's post-season tournament from April 14-16.
